355821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// This file contains classes which describe a type of protocol message.
365821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// You can use a message's descriptor to learn at runtime what fields
375821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// it contains and what the types of those fields are.  The Message
385821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// interface also allows you to dynamically access and modify individual
395821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// fields by passing the FieldDescriptor of the field you are interested
405821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// in.
415821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)//
425821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// Most users will not care about descriptors, because they will write
435821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// code specific to certain protocol types and will simply use the classes
445821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// generated by the protocol compiler directly.  Advanced users who want
455821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// to operate on arbitrary types (not known at compile time) may want to
465821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// read descriptors in order to learn about the contents of a message.
475821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// A very small number of users will want to construct their own
485821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// Descriptors, either because they are implementing Message manually or
495821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// because they are writing something like the protocol compiler.
505821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)//
515821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// For an example of how you might use descriptors, see the code example
525821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// at the top of message.h.

3255821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// Identifies a field type.  0 is reserved for errors.  The order is weird
3265821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// for historical reasons.  Types 12 and up are new in proto2.
3275821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  enum Type {
3285821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_DOUBLE         = 1,   // double, exactly eight bytes on the wire.
3295821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_FLOAT          = 2,   // float, exactly four bytes on the wire.
3305821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_INT64          = 3,   // int64, varint on the wire.  Negative numbers
3315821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)                               // take 10 bytes.  Use TYPE_SINT64 if negative
3325821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)                               // values are likely.
3335821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_UINT64         = 4,   // uint64, varint on the wire.
3345821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_INT32          = 5,   // int32, varint on the wire.  Negative numbers
3355821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)                               // take 10 bytes.  Use TYPE_SINT32 if negative
3365821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)                               // values are likely.
3375821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_FIXED64        = 6,   // uint64, exactly eight bytes on the wire.
3385821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_FIXED32        = 7,   // uint32, exactly four bytes on the wire.
3395821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_BOOL           = 8,   // bool, varint on the wire.
3405821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_STRING         = 9,   // UTF-8 text.
3415821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_GROUP          = 10,  // Tag-delimited message.  Deprecated.
3425821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_MESSAGE        = 11,  // Length-delimited message.
3435821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)
3445821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_BYTES          = 12,  // Arbitrary byte array.
3455821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_UINT32         = 13,  // uint32, varint on the wire
3465821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_ENUM           = 14,  // Enum, varint on the wire
3475821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_SFIXED32       = 15,  // int32, exactly four bytes on the wire
3485821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_SFIXED64       = 16,  // int64, exactly eight bytes on the wire
3495821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_SINT32         = 17,  // int32, ZigZag-encoded varint on the wire
3505821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    TYPE_SINT64         = 18,  // int64, ZigZag-encoded varint on the wire
3515821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)
3525821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)    MAX_TYPE            = 18,  // Constant useful for defining lookup tables
3535821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)                               // indexed by Type.
3545821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  };

10385821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// Used to construct descriptors.
10395821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)//
10405821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// Normally you won't want to build your own descriptors.  Message classes
10415821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// constructed by the protocol compiler will provide them for you.  However,
10425821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// if you are implementing Message on your own, or if you are writing a
10435821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// program which can operate on totally arbitrary types and needs to load
10445821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// them from some sort of database, you might need to.
10455821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)//
10465821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// Since Descriptors are composed of a whole lot of cross-linked bits of
10475821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// data that would be a pain to put together manually, the
10485821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// DescriptorPool class is provided to make the process easier.  It can
10495821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// take a FileDescriptorProto (defined in descriptor.proto), validate it,
10505821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// and convert it to a set of nicely cross-linked Descriptors.
10515821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)//
10525821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// DescriptorPool also helps with memory management.  Descriptors are
10535821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// composed of many objects containing static data and pointers to each
10545821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// other.  In all likelihood, when it comes time to delete this data,
10555821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// you'll want to delete it all at once.  In fact, it is not uncommon to
10565821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// have a whole pool of descriptors all cross-linked with each other which
10575821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// you wish to delete all at once.  This class represents such a pool, and
10585821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// handles the memory management for you.
10595821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)//
10605821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// You can also search for descriptors within a DescriptorPool by name, and
10615821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)// extensions by number.

11855821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// By default, it is an error if a FileDescriptorProto contains references
11865821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// to types or other files that are not found in the DescriptorPool (or its
11875821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// backing DescriptorDatabase, if any).  If you call
11885821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// AllowUnknownDependencies(), however, then unknown types and files
11895821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// will be replaced by placeholder descriptors.  This can allow you to
11905821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// perform some useful operations with a .proto file even if you do not
11915821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// have access to other .proto files on which it depends.  However, some
11925821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// heuristics must be used to fill in the gaps in information, and these
11935821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// can lead to descriptors which are inaccurate.  For example, the
11945821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// DescriptorPool may be forced to guess whether an unknown type is a message
11955821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// or an enum, as well as what package it resides in.  Furthermore,
11965821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// placeholder types will not be discoverable via FindMessageTypeByName()
11975821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// and similar methods, which could confuse some descriptor-based algorithms.
11985821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// Generally, the results of this option should only be relied upon for
11995821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// debugging purposes.
12005821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  void AllowUnknownDependencies() { allow_unknown_ = true; }

12075821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// Create a DescriptorPool which is overlaid on top of some other pool.
12085821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// If you search for a descriptor in the overlay and it is not found, the
12095821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// underlay will be searched as a backup.  If the underlay has its own
12105821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// underlay, that will be searched next, and so on.  This also means that
12115821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// files built in the overlay will be cross-linked with the underlay's
12125821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// descriptors if necessary.  The underlay remains property of the caller;
12135821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// it must remain valid for the lifetime of the newly-constructed pool.
12145821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  //
12155821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// Example:  Say you want to parse a .proto file at runtime in order to use
12165821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// its type with a DynamicMessage.  Say this .proto file has dependencies,
12175821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// but you know that all the dependencies will be things that are already
12185821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// compiled into the binary.  For ease of use, you'd like to load the types
12195821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// right out of generated_pool() rather than have to parse redundant copies
12205821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// of all these .protos and runtime.  But, you don't want to add the parsed
12215821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// types directly into generated_pool(): this is not allowed, and would be
12225821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// bad design anyway.  So, instead, you could use generated_pool() as an
12235821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// underlay for a new DescriptorPool in which you add only the new file.
12245821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  //
12255821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  // WARNING:  Use of underlays can lead to many subtle gotchas.  Instead,
12265821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  //   try to formulate what you want to do in terms of DescriptorDatabases.
12275821806d5e7f356e8fa4b058a389a808ea183019Torne (Richard Coles)  explicit DescriptorPool(const DescriptorPool* underlay);
